Spain has been making significant strides in the field of drone technology, with the industry steadily growing and creating exciting career opportunities for professionals in this field. One particular area where Spain has made significant advancements in drone technology is in agriculture. drones are increasingly being used in Spain's agricultural sector for various applications such as crop monitoring, spraying pesticides, and gathering data for precision farming. This technology has revolutionized the way farmers manage their crops, allowing for more efficient and sustainable practices. Additionally, the use of drones in other industries such as construction, surveying, and search and rescue operations has also been on the rise in Spain. These diverse applications have created a demand for skilled drone operators, engineers, technicians, and data analysts in the country. For individuals interested in pursuing a career in the drone industry in Spain, there are several educational and training programs available to help them acquire the necessary skills and knowledge. Universities and specialized training centers offer courses in drone technology, aviation regulations, data analysis, and more. Moreover, Spain's job market for drone-related professions is expected to continue growing in the coming years, providing ample opportunities for those looking to establish a career in this dynamic and innovative field. On the other hand, Latvia, a country known for its picturesque landscapes and vibrant city life, is also seeing advancements in the use of drones across various industries. The Latvian government has been supportive of drone technology, recognizing its potential for economic growth and innovation. In Latvia, drones are being used for tasks such as aerial photography, surveillance, mapping, and even package delivery. This advancement has led to a demand for skilled drone operators, software developers, and data analysts in the country. Similarly to Spain, Latvia offers training programs and courses for individuals interested in pursuing a career in the drone industry. These programs cover topics such as drone piloting, maintenance, data processing, and legal regulations. Overall, the drone industry in both Spain and Latvia is thriving, presenting numerous career opportunities for individuals with a passion for technology and innovation. As these countries continue to embrace drone technology, the demand for skilled professionals in this field is expected to grow, making it an exciting time to consider a career in the drone industry.
